How to fill out sdd-template

How to Fill Out SDD-Template?
01
Begin by reviewing the SDD-Template: Familiarize yourself with the structure and sections of the SDD-Template. Understand the purpose of each section and the information it should contain.
02
Gather the necessary information: Collect all the relevant details, data, and specifications required to complete the template. This may include functional and non-functional requirements, system architecture, design diagrams, and project scope.
03
Start with the project overview: Provide a brief summary of the project, including its objectives, stakeholders, and key deliverables. Clearly define the scope of the project to set the context for the rest of the document.
04
Define the system architecture: Describe the high-level architecture of the system being developed. This should include the hardware and software components, their interactions, and the overall structure of the system.
05
Document the functional requirements: Specify the desired functionalities of the system. Break down these requirements into smaller, more manageable units to provide clarity. Include any relevant use cases, diagrams, or flowcharts to illustrate the system's behavior.
06
Capture non-functional requirements: Outline the system's non-functional requirements, such as performance, security, reliability, and scalability. Clearly state the constraints and quality attributes that need to be considered during the system development.
07
Describe the system design: Document the detailed design of the system, including the software architecture, database structure, and user interface design. Provide diagrams, models, or illustrations to help visualize the system's design.
08
Include test and validation plans: Define the testing strategies and methodologies to be employed for validating the system. Specify the test cases and scenarios that need to be executed to ensure the system's functionality and performance.
09
Document any assumptions and constraints: Identify any assumptions made during the development process and describe any constraints that may affect the project timeline or resource requirements. This helps manage expectations and risks associated with the project.
Who Needs SDD-Template?
01
Software development teams: SDD-Templates are primarily used by software development teams as a standardized way to document the system design and requirements. It helps ensure clarity, consistency, and effective communication within the team throughout the development lifecycle.
02
Project managers: Project managers benefit from using SDD-Templates as they provide a clear structure for defining project objectives, scoping, and deliverables. It also helps in estimating project timelines, allocating resources, and managing risks.
03
Clients and stakeholders: SDD-Templates are useful for clients and stakeholders as they provide a comprehensive understanding of the proposed system's functionalities and design. It serves as documentation for project approval, facilitates decision-making, and helps in assessing the overall project progress.
